The Opportunity

Paralegals in our Employment practice work closely with attorneys and partners in involving discrimination wrongful termination retaliation harassment etc. through the litigation process. We are looking for Paralegals with proven experience in employment (FEHA) law preparing plaintiff responses reviewing defendant responses filings and owning calendaring and scheduling deadlines. This role manages a high volume of cases and requires the ability to be resourceful and multitask with a high attention to detail.

Accountable for

  • Propound and respond to discovery.
  • Prepare substantive responses for Plaintiff and review Defendant s responses.
  • Prepare documents for filing with the state and federal court.
  • Draft correspondence and regularly communicate with clients experts and defense counsel in an effective and courteous manner.
  • Ownership of calendaring and scheduling deadlines.
  • Assist with pretrial preparation including drafting trial documents and preparing exhibits.
  • Communicate effectively with Partners and Associates

Qualifications
  • At least 3 years of Paralegal experience in Employment Litigation for Single Plaintiff (FEHA)
  • Strong knowledge of employment law and state and federal filing process
  • Working knowledge of the California Code of Civil Procedure
  • Familiarity with DFEH and EEOC claims process.
  • Experience drafting Meet and Confer responses.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ite including Word Excel and PowerPoint
  • Knowledge of eFiling and California rules
  • Experience in Federal procedure is a plus.
  • Excellent organizational skills meticulous attention to detail and followup skills
  • Type at least 40 wpm
